Alexandria’s Eisenhower West is experiencing a transformative redevelopment, driven by strategic growth initiatives and robust municipal support. The area is transit-oriented, with direct access to the Van Dorn Metrorail Station, ensuring seamless connectivity for residents and businesses. To further enhance accessibility, the city is redesigning the street grid, improving infrastructure for pedestrians, cyclists, and vehicles. Additionally, the city is offering aggressive financial and zoning incentives to encourage redevelopment, making this an opportune time for investment. With residential and retail demand steadily growing, Alexandria’s Planning & Zoning Department has highlighted that industrial properties will face increasing redevelopment pressure, accelerating their transition into higher-value mixed-use properties that align with the city’s long-term vision.
